    All set for U-15 athletics meet in Yenagoa

    The Bayelsa State Athletics Association has concluded plans to hold a one-day athletics meet for Under 15 boys and girls in the State.

    The athletics meet will hold this Tuesday, July 22, 2025 inside the main bowl of the Samson Siasia Sports Complex, Ovom, Yenagoa from 9am.

    A statement endorsed by Secretary of the association, Mr. Tariye Bidei, indicates that invitations have been sent to secondary schools across the eight Local Government Areas.

    According to the statement, the athletics meet is a platform to discover young talents in track and field events and also select a team to represent Bayelsa State in the forthcoming National Youth Games in Asaba, Delta State.

    It notes that the competition will feature 100 metres race, 100 metres hurdles, 200 metres, 400m, 800m and 1500m for track events with shot put, Long Jump and High Jump for field events.
